Gareth Bale has been heavily linked with an exit at the Santiago Bernabeu since the arrival of Zinedine Zidane earlier this month.
Ozil, meanwhile, has been in and out of the Gunners starting line up this season and he has also missed a couple high-profile clashes.
Former Arsenal midfielder believes Bale would be a good arrival, while he feels letting Ozil leave would be good for the North London outfit.
"I think he suits Arsenal down to the ground as well. If they could get him in and get Mesut Ozil out they've had a big result," Merson wrote in his column for the Daily Star.
"Bale would be brilliant at Chelsea as well but that all depends on their transfer embargo. If it's delayed could they do some kind of swap with Eden Hazard?
"'I think Hazard is going to Real Madrid. He would have signed a new contract by now otherwise. But Bale would not be a bad replacement, would he?"
